Set the Mood with Lighting
Lighting is like the secret sauce for any party. It can totally change the vibe of your backyard. String lights are a classic choice. You can hang them across the trees or along the fence. They give off a warm, cozy glow that makes everyone feel relaxed and happy. Twinkling fairy lights are also great. You can wrap them around the patio furniture or drape them over the bushes for a more whimsical look.
If you want to add a bit of drama, go for some lanterns. Paper lanterns come in all sorts of colors and shapes. You can place them on the tables or hang them from the branches. They create a soft, diffused light that looks really cool at night. Another option is to use LED candles. They're safe and you don't have to worry about the wind blowing out the flames. You can put them in glass jars and scatter them around the yard.

Add Some Color and Texture
Color and texture can make your backyard look more lively and inviting. One way to add color is to use balloons. You can tie them in clusters and hang them from the trees or place them on the ground. Balloons come in all sorts of colors, so you can choose ones that match the theme of your party.
You can also use flowers. Real flowers are always nice, but if you don't have time to arrange them, artificial flowers work just as well. You can put them in vases and place them on the tables or around the yard. Another option is to use Confetti Party Poppers. They're a fun way to add some color and excitement to the party. You can set them off during the countdown or when something special happens.
Texture is also important. You can use rugs or carpets to add some softness to the patio. You can also use outdoor cushions to make the seating more comfortable. If you have a grassy area, you can put down some blankets for people to sit on.
Set Up Seating Areas
People need a place to sit and relax during the party. You can set up different seating areas around the yard. For example, you can have a lounge area with a sofa and some chairs. You can decorate it with pillows and throws to make it more cozy.
If you're having a buffet, you can set up some tables and chairs near the food. Make sure there's enough space for people to move around. You can also set up a bar area if you're serving drinks. You can decorate it with some bottles and glasses to make it look more festive.
Consider the Theme
The theme of your party can really influence the way you decorate your backyard. If you're having a beach party, you can use shells, sand dollars, and palm fronds to decorate. You can also set up a tiki bar and play some reggae music.
If it's a Halloween party, you can use fake cobwebs, pumpkins, and skeletons. You can also set up a haunted house or a scary maze. For a Christmas party, you can use Christmas lights, ornaments, and a Christmas tree. You can also play some Christmas carols and serve hot cocoa.
Don't Forget the Details
The little details can make a big difference in the overall look of your backyard party. You can use name tags for the guests to make it easier to remember everyone's names. You can also create a menu board if you're serving food. It can be a fun way to showcase the different dishes.


You can also add some signage around the yard. For example, you can have a sign that says "Welcome to the Party" at the entrance. You can also have signs that point to the different areas of the yard, like the food area, the seating area, and the photo booth.
